What a VPN setup actually does
Setting up a VPN creates an encrypted tunnel between your device and a VPN server. That tunnel hides your IP address from websites, protects traffic on public Wi-Fi, and can help reduce tracking by your internet service provider. A good setup also ensures your DNS requests, connection rules, and kill switch settings work together as intended.
The setup process usually has three parts: install the VPN app or configure the connection manually, choose a VPN protocol, and test the connection for leaks or routing issues. Those steps matter because a VPN that is installed but not tuned correctly may still expose metadata, suffer from speed loss, or fail to protect specific apps.
Before you start: choose the right VPN use case
Your setup should match your goal. Someone using a VPN for public Wi-Fi safety needs a simple always-on connection. Someone using a VPN for streaming may need faster server selection and split tunneling. Someone traveling internationally may need quick switching between locations and reliable reconnect behavior.
Privacy focus: prioritize a strict no-logs policy, DNS protection, and a kill switch.
Streaming focus: prioritize stable servers, low latency, and app compatibility.
Travel focus: prioritize fast connection recovery and multiple server regions.
Security focus: prioritize modern encryption, trusted protocols, and leak prevention.
Step 1: install the VPN app or prepare manual setup
Most users should start with the provider’s native app. The app handles authentication, protocol selection, server discovery, updates, and basic protection settings. Manual configuration is useful for routers, smart TVs, older operating systems, or devices that do not support a native VPN client.
If you use an app, download it from the provider’s official source and sign in with your account. If you use manual setup, collect the server address, account credentials, protocol details, and any required certificates or configuration files. Each of those components forms a connection path between your device and the VPN service.
Desktop setup: Windows and macOS
On Windows or macOS, install the app, open it, and allow the requested permissions. Then select a server and connect. After the first connection, open the settings panel and confirm that auto-connect, kill switch, and DNS leak protection are enabled if available.
Desktop setups are ideal for users who want a full-featured VPN experience. They usually support protocol switching, split tunneling, and per-app control. These features help you manage the relationship between VPN security, performance, and application behavior.
Mobile setup: iPhone and Android
On mobile, VPN setup is usually faster than on desktop. Install the app, sign in, and approve the VPN configuration prompt. Mobile devices benefit from auto-connect on untrusted networks, because phones often move between cellular data, home Wi-Fi, work Wi-Fi, and public hotspots.
For better privacy on mobile, review background permissions, battery optimization, and always-on VPN options. These settings influence whether the VPN stays connected during sleep, app switching, or network changes.
Router setup and whole-home protection
Installing a VPN on a router protects every device connected to that network, including smart TVs, gaming consoles, and IoT devices. This setup is useful when a device cannot run VPN software directly. It also reduces the need to configure each device separately.
Router setup usually requires more technical steps than app-based setup. You may need to flash firmware, import configuration files, or manually enter credentials. Once configured, the router becomes the central point for encrypted traffic, server selection, and local network routing.
Step 2: choose the best VPN protocol
The VPN protocol determines how your device builds and maintains the secure tunnel. Different protocols balance speed, stability, battery use, and security. In most cases, the best protocol is the one recommended by the provider for your device and network type.
WireGuard: typically fast, modern, and efficient for mobile and desktop use.
OpenVPN: widely trusted and flexible, often used when compatibility matters.
IKEv2: often stable on mobile because it handles network changes well.
Protocol choice affects semantic triplets such as device uses protocol, protocol affects speed, and VPN setup improves security. If you want strong privacy without sacrificing performance, start with the provider’s default recommended option and only change it when you have a specific need.
Step 3: configure the privacy settings that matter most
A VPN app often includes more than a connect button. The most important settings shape how your traffic behaves when the connection drops, when DNS is requested, and when you want certain apps to bypass the tunnel.
Kill switch
A kill switch blocks internet traffic if the VPN disconnects. This is essential for privacy because it prevents accidental exposure of your real IP address during reconnects or server changes. For sensitive browsing, the kill switch should usually be turned on.
DNS leak protection
DNS leak protection helps ensure that domain lookups travel through the VPN rather than your local network. Without it, a site you visit might still be visible to the ISP or hotspot operator even if the page traffic is encrypted. This is why VPN setup should always include a DNS leak test after configuration.
Auto-connect and always-on mode
Auto-connect starts the VPN automatically on startup or when you join an untrusted network. Always-on mode is especially useful on phones and laptops because it reduces the chance of connecting without protection. These features support a safer default state, which is a core goal in secure browsing.
Split tunneling
Split tunneling lets some apps or websites use the VPN while others use the direct connection. This is useful for banking apps, local devices, or services that do not work well over a VPN. It also improves efficiency when only part of your traffic needs protection. Learn more in VPN Split Tunneling Explained.
Step 4: connect to the right server
Server selection affects speed, location-based content, and latency. A nearby server often gives better performance, while a server in another country may be needed for region-specific access. The closer the server is to your actual location, the lower the delay usually is.
When choosing a server, consider server load, distance, and purpose. For privacy, a nearby server is often enough. For travel, choose a stable server in a country that meets your needs. For streaming, you may need to test several locations to find the most reliable option.
Near server: usually better for speed and latency.
Remote server: useful for location-based access and travel needs.
Specialty server: may be optimized for streaming, security, or P2P traffic.
Step 5: test for IP, DNS, and WebRTC leaks
Testing is a critical part of any VPN setup. A successful connection does not automatically mean every leak is blocked. You should confirm that your visible IP address matches the VPN server, DNS requests are routed correctly, and browser-based leaks are not revealing your network identity.
Start with an IP check, then run a DNS test, then inspect WebRTC behavior in your browser. If you use modern browsers, also review browser privacy settings because browser features can affect how much information is exposed. Related reading: Privacy Settings for Major Browsers, WebRTC Privacy Leaks, and DNS Leak Protection.
Triplet examples matter here: VPN setup enables encrypted routing, DNS protection prevents resolver leaks, and browser settings reduce fingerprinting risk. Those layers work best together rather than in isolation.
Step 6: adjust setup for streaming, gaming, and travel
Different activities need different configurations. Streaming often benefits from lower-latency servers and split tunneling. Gaming benefits from stable routing and a location that avoids unnecessary ping spikes. Travel benefits from quick reconnects and auto-connect on public networks.
If your goal is streaming, see How to Stream Safely with a VPN and Geo-Restricted Streaming Explained. If your goal is gaming, review VPN for Gaming Explained and Reduce Ping with VPNs. If you are preparing for a trip, read VPN for International Travel and Using Public Networks Abroad.
Step 7: strengthen your setup with broader privacy habits
A VPN protects traffic, but it does not erase your digital footprint. Websites can still identify you through cookies, browser fingerprints, account logins, and data broker ecosystems. For stronger privacy, connect VPN use with broader browsing and account hygiene.
Useful supporting topics include How Online Tracking Works, Browser Fingerprinting Explained, How to Reduce Digital Footprint, and Data Brokers Explained. These topics form a topical cluster around online identity, network privacy, and tracking reduction.
Use a privacy-focused browser configuration.
Clear unnecessary cookies and site storage.
Sign in only when you need to.
Keep the VPN app updated.
Common VPN setup problems and fixes
If the VPN will not connect, the problem may be account-related, protocol-related, or network-related. Try another server, switch protocols, restart the app, or check whether your network blocks VPN traffic. Some public networks and workplaces restrict VPN use or certain ports.
If speeds are slow, choose a closer server, switch to a faster protocol, and disable unnecessary features like double routing if your provider offers them. If apps stop working, use split tunneling or select a different server. If leak tests fail, recheck DNS protection, browser settings, and the kill switch configuration.
Connection failure: try another protocol or server.
Slow speed: use a closer server and a faster protocol.
Streaming blocked: clear cookies and test another location.
Leaks detected: confirm DNS and WebRTC protection.
Best practices for a secure VPN setup
The best VPN setup is the one that matches your device, your threat model, and your daily habits. For most users, that means using the official app, enabling the kill switch, turning on auto-connect, picking a modern protocol, and testing for leaks after setup. From there, refine settings based on whether you prioritize privacy, speed, travel convenience, or streaming reliability.
A well-configured VPN becomes part of a broader security stack alongside secure browsing, browser privacy controls, strong authentication, and careful management of personal data. When these layers are combined, the result is a more resilient and private online experience.
Quick setup checklist
Install the official VPN app or prepare manual configuration.
Choose a protocol recommended for your device.
Enable kill switch and auto-connect.
Turn on DNS leak protection.
Select a nearby or purpose-specific server.
Run IP, DNS, and WebRTC leak tests.
Adjust split tunneling if needed.
Keep the app updated and retest after changes.




